The part I underestimated wasnt locking Bitcoin. It was what the protocol refused to assume afterward. At first, I thought once $BTC entered a Trustless Bitcoin Vault, borrowing was basically waiting for the next click. The docs tell a different story. Locking BTC proves the protocol has secured the asset under its custody rules. It doesnt automatically prove the lending side should trust that Bitcoin as collateral. Those are two separate decisions, and Babylon intentionally keeps them that way. The more I followed the flow, the more that boundary made sense. Custody answers whether the Bitcoin is protected. Collateral answers whether the lending protocol is willing to take financial risk against it. One doesnt automatically guarantee the other, even though both involve the same BTC. Thats a subtle distinction, but it changes how I look at the entire borrowing process. The protocol isnt slowing things down for the sake of it. Its refusing to blur two responsibilities that carry very different consequences. Something kept nagging me while reading through the Trustless Bitcoin Vault flow. I assumed the important moment was creating the vault.

It isnt.

Creating a vault proves your BTC has been locked under the protocol's custody rules. Thats an important step, but it doesnt automatically make those coins usable inside the borrowing system.

The protocol still has to recognize that vault as active collateral before anything can actually happen.

That separation feels deliberate.

One state answers, "Is the Bitcoin safely locked?" The other answers, "Can the lending protocol rely on it?" Those sound similar until you realize they're solving completely different problems.

I actually like that boundary. It avoids treating custody and collateral as if they were the same thing.

But it also means seeing a vault successfully created doesnt tell you the borrowing flow is already ready to begin. The lock is only one side of the transition. The protocol still has to move that BTC into a state where it can participate as collateral.

Its a small distinction, but its probably one of the easiest to miss when looking at the flow for the first time.
